Merge tag '9p-for-5.8-2' of git://github.com/martinetd/linux into master

Pull 9p fixes from Dominique Martinet:
 "A couple of syzcaller fixes for 5.8

  The first one in particular has been quite noisy ("broke" in -rc5) so
  this would be worth landing even this late even if users likely won't
  see a difference"

* tag '9p-for-5.8-2' of git://github.com/martinetd/linux:
  9p/trans_fd: Fix concurrency del of req_list in p9_fd_cancelled/p9_read_work
  net/9p: validate fds in p9_fd_open
